Output 7594e477950e8f320a74a3efa34f3eaf2f1797dca6c2cc67f4df4aa91dd49aec:3

value
4220605
script pubkey
OP_0 OP_PUSHBYTES_20 51b0e3a4dcb2183e1d95b5150e631b6985977077
address
bc1q2xcw8fxukgvru8v4k52succmdxzewurh3hgfhe
transaction
7594e477950e8f320a74a3efa34f3eaf2f1797dca6c2cc67f4df4aa91dd49aec